Output 75d00448b9682eaaa4e2bdb07affda79d030e7a0b6eae13b90f36bbf702c78bf:0

value
2655975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1be60a70dbbe1dd5e5ff370519a685e377e22545 OP_EQUAL
address
34EXkEhrGXPD3pHQoXQwoMtPjHNXsANa1t
transaction
75d00448b9682eaaa4e2bdb07affda79d030e7a0b6eae13b90f36bbf702c78bf
confirmations
479318
spent
true